Paul Skenes set to start for pirates versus rockies

Pittsburgh Pirates right-hander Paul Skenes will take the mound Tuesday evening against the Colorado Rockies at PNC Park. The reigning NL Cy Young winner enters the matchup with a 5-2 record and 2.36 ERA.

Skenes is coming off a dominant performance in which he carried a perfect game into the fifth inning of a 1-0 victory over the Arizona Diamondbacks. He allowed just two singles over eight innings while striking out seven batters. The 23-year-old said after that outing that staying ahead in the count makes pitching much easier in the major leagues.

The Pittsburgh Pirates exploded for 17 runs in a 17-7 victory over the NL Central-leading Cincinnati Reds on Saturday at PNC Park. Every player in the starting lineup drove in at least one run, a feat not achieved since September 16, 1975. The win improved Pittsburgh to 2-0 in May after a four-game sweep by St. Louis earlier in the week.
